Having spent a week in Hong Kong during my university days and witnessed its buzz, vibrancy and diversity, I had always hoped that I would have the opportunity to work here. So far, it has surpassed all of my expectations.
I have been given a good level of responsibility in the Corporate department and I am enjoying the work and client contact. The chance to witness first-hand the growing investment into and out of China has been exciting and I am sure will prove to be an extremely useful experience in the future.
Aside from work, Hong Kong is an incredibly easy and rewarding city in which to live and its compact nature means that you can really make the most of your day; you can go from relaxing on the beach to a bar in the central districts within an hour. While the fast-paced life can be overwhelming, there are several hikes and trails within an easy travelling distance offering breathtaking views of mountains, forests and secluded bays, which allow you to escape completely from the madness of central Hong Kong. My fellow trainees and I have also taken the firm’s boat out on several trips to the surrounding islands to eat seafood, explore and just relax on the water - a great way to spend a sunny weekend.
Another real positive is that Hong Kong is particularly well located for exploring Asia. So far, I have visited Beijing, Singapore, Xi’an, Bangkok and Siem Reap, and I have plans to travel to Tokyo and Kuala Lumpur before I leave.
